Method

Pickled Egg Directions

  1. 1

    Prepare the Hard-boiled Eggs

    Start by hard-boiling the eggs. Place the eggs in a pot, cover with water, and bring to a boil. Once boiling, reduce the heat and simmer for 9-12 minutes. After cooking, transfer the eggs to an ice bath to cool.

  2. 2

    Make the Pickling Liquid

    In a saucepan, combine the white vinegar, water, salt, sugar, garlic cloves, black peppercorns, mustard seeds, red chili flakes, and bay leaves. Bring to a boil over medium heat, stirring until the salt and sugar are dissolved. Remove from heat and let cool.

  3. 3

    Pickle the Eggs

    Once the hard-boiled eggs have cooled, peel them and place them in a clean glass jar. Pour the cooled pickling liquid over the eggs, ensuring they are fully submerged. Seal the jar tightly.

  4. 4

    Refrigerate

    Refrigerate the jar for at least 24 hours to allow the flavors to develop, although a few days is ideal for richer flavor.

  5. 5

    Serve

    Enjoy the pickled eggs as a snack, appetizer, or as a unique addition to salads and sandwiches.
